How Does Length Impact Performance?

The length of an exhaust pipe can influence the backpressure within the exhaust system. Backpressure is the resistance to the

flow of exhaust gases out of the engine. In some cases, a longer exhaust pipe can help reduce backpressure, which may lead to

improved engine performance, especially in high-performance vehicles. However, this improvement may not be significant in all scenarios.

It's crucial to remember that modifying the length of an exhaust pipe may affect the vehicle's overall tuning and calibration.

Professional installation and tuning are essential to ensure that the changes do not lead to adverse effects on the engine's performance,

fuel efficiency, or emissions.

The Balance between Performance and Compliance

In addition to considering performance improvements, it's essential to ensure compliance with local regulations and

emissions standards. Longer exhaust pipes might impact emissions and noise levels, which can have legal implications depending

on your region. Always check the local regulations and consult with professionals to ensure your modifications adhere to the

required standards.
